Transaction 42870d62fc3d3f43cde22d7ed763ef4a1e85f2ffebf89ff799e599740c3e0d01

1 Input
2 Outputs
  • 42870d62fc3d3f43cde22d7ed763ef4a1e85f2ffebf89ff799e599740c3e0d01:0
  • value  6839225359
    address  3Hgsvo33W6zrLpXw8nNpSpLD6HkrEyMNZp
  • 42870d62fc3d3f43cde22d7ed763ef4a1e85f2ffebf89ff799e599740c3e0d01:1
  • value  1006978
    address  1MstxZvoCDbVxz1BgfdrRwXVGyfNVJUiVT